Unlike a standard word list, the Oxford Picture Dictionary presents vocabulary in thematic, double-page spreads. For a French learner, this means you don’t just memorize pomme (apple); you see a grocery store scene with shelves, a cashier ( caissier ), a shopping cart ( chariot ), and a price tag ( étiquette de prix ). This contextual recall is scientifically proven to boost retention.
